This is Sony's brand new 3D Creator, first discovered on Xperia XZ1's stock firmware.
Basically, 3D Creator lets you create 3D models with Sony's superb scanning tech: Introduction Video
Everything is explained on 3D Creator's official YouTube channel.
This app also includes a Live Wallpaper that you can setup to show any 3D model in your collection, which can then be rotated on your home screen.

Your device is compatible only if...
1) It supports Camera2 API (passes the Manual Camera Compatibility test)
NOTE: If your device does not support Camera2 API, when starting the tutorial, the app will hang on loading the camera.
2) It has an Adreno 420/430/530/540 GPU (Generally speaking, Snapdragon 8XX SoC)
NOTE: Non-Xperia devices are only supported up to version 1.0.A.2.0.
Your ROM is compatible only if...
1) It is at least Android Marshmallow (1.0.A.0.76) or at least Android Nougat (1.0.A.1.10-1.0.A.2.0).
2) It is rooted (it has to be a system app for most users).
3) It is an Xperia ROM, or "Sony Apps Enabler" was flashed to your ROM.
4) It is OpenCL-enabled (check with OpenCL-Z)
NOTE: Google disabled OpenCL on their Nexus devices on stock ROM since Android 4.4.4.
5) It is not AOSP-based.
NOTE: An AOSP-based ROM will ignore 3D Creator's 32-bit libs, which makes the app crash.

Confirmed supported devices*:
Xperia XZ1 Compact (Snapdragon 835)
Xperia XZ1 (Snapdragon 835)
Xperia XZ Premium (Snapdragon 835)
Xperia XZ (Snapdragon 820)
Xperia Z5 Premium (Snapdragon 810)
Xperia Z5 Compact (Snapdragon 810)
Xperia Z5 (Snapdragon 810)
HTC U11 (Snapdragon 835)
HTC 10 (Snapdragon 820)
Motorola Moto Z2 Force (Snapdragon 835)
OnePlus 3T (Snapdragon 821)
OnePlus 2 (Snapdragon 810)
Samsung Galaxy S8+ (Snapdragon 835)
Samsung Galaxy S8 (Snapdragon 835)
Samsung Galaxy Note 4 (Snapdragon 805)
Xiaomi Mi 6 (Snapdragon 835)
Xiaomi Mi 5s (Snapdragon 821)
Xiaomi Mi 5 (Snapdragon 820) (Camera HAL3 enabled)
Confirmed unsupported devices*:
Xperia X (Snapdragon 650)
Xperia X Compact (Snapdragon 650)
Xperia XA Ultra (Mediatek MT6755 Helio P10)
Motorola Moto Z Play (Snapdragon 625)
Samsung Galaxy S8 (Exynos 8895)
Samsung Galaxy S7 Edge (Exynos 8890)
Xiaomi Redmi Note 4 (Snapdragon 625)
* All of the mentioned devices are running at least Android Marshmallow and support Camera2 API (fully or partially).
